Facilities Engineer 
As a Facilities Engineer, you will have the opportunity to support key site systems, collaborate with cross-functional teams, and contribute to critical facility and infrastructure projects. Here, you will make an impact by:

Main Responsibilities

  • Developing and executing preventative maintenance plans to maximise equipment uptime and facility performance
  • Leading and supporting facility upgrades, refurbishments, and expansion projects from planning through execution.
  • Working with engineering partners, architects, and contractors to ensure regulatory compliance and adherence to internal standards.
  • Communicating planned and unplanned works to stakeholders to minimise operational disruption.
  • Supporting the delivery of department and site KPIs.
  • Managing multiple projects from concept through completion, ensuring timelines, quality standards, and budgets are achieved.
  • Maintaining project schedules, cost tracking, and resource allocation documentation.
  • Coordinating with internal teams, vendors, and contractors to meet technical and facility requirements.
  • Ensuring all work meets safety requirements, regulatory standards, and company policies.
  • Conducting safety checks and supporting internal and external audits.
  • Implementing corrective and preventative actions where required.
  • Providing clear updates to stakeholders on project progress, issues, and risks.
  • Working closely with engineering, operations, and cross-functional teams to support successful execution of facility initiatives.
Qualifications & Experience
  • Bachelor's degree in Engineering, Construction Management, or related technical discipline
    Facilities engineering experience, ideally in a regulated manufacturing environment (e.g., pharma or biotech)
  • Strong understanding of GMP, regulatory frameworks, and facility systems including HVAC, electrical, plumbing, fire systems, and energy management.
  • Proven success managing or supporting capital projects, site improvements, and process optimisation initiatives.
  • Strong communication, analytical, and project management skills.
  • Demonstrated ability to work in a fast-paced environment and deliver high-quality results within project constraints.
Desired Skills & Experience
  • Technical knowledge of utilities, building services, and critical facility systems.
  • Experience working in a GMP-regulated environment is a distinct advantage.
  • Ability to multitask and manage multiple priorities effectively.
  • Strong problem-solving mindset and continuous improvement focus.
  • Ability to collaborate with diverse teams and external service providers.
